Pinus strobiformis Foxtail
Pinus strobiformis ‘Foxtail’ is an eye-catching selection of Southwestern White Pine known for its long, soft, foxtail-like needles that create a lush, textured evergreen display. Its naturally rounded and open habit develops into a graceful, slow-growing specimen, adding structure and year-round interest to gardens and landscapes.
Ideal for collectors, rock gardens, and ornamental plantings, ‘Foxtail’ thrives in full sun with well-drained soil and cold-hardy conditions. Its unique foliage, soft texture, and striking form make it a standout conifer for enhancing both small and large landscape designs.
